Abstract
A cold-rolled flat steel product may have a yield strength Rp0.2 of not more than 320 MPa, a fracture elongation A80 of at least 20% and a microstructure having by percent area 62%-82% ferrite, 10%-30% martensite, 1.5%-8% residual austenite, and a sum total of not more than 10% other microstructure constituents. The flat steel product may comprise a steel alloy containing in percent by weight 0.06%-0.1% C; 0.15%-0.4% Si; 1.5%-2% Mn; 0.2%-0.5% Cr; not more than 0.1% Al; wherein the sum total of C, Si, Mn, and Cr is at least 2.3% and not more than 2.8%; wherein the sum total of Si and Al is not more than 0.4%; not more than 0.03% P; not more than 0.006% S; not more than 0.008% N; unavoidable impurities including not more than 0.0006% B, not more than 0.02% V, and not more than 0.01% each of Nb and Ti, and not more than 0.1% each of Mo, Ni, and Cu; as well as iron.
